Why this rating
This daycare earned 5 out of 5 stars overall. Process quality reflects NAEYC accreditation. Structural quality reflects a license in good standing. The structural rating also includes Illinois's licensing baseline — what every licensed daycare in the state must meet. Illinois caps infant ratios at 1:4, toddler ratios at 1:5, and preschool ratios at 1:10. Lead teachers must hold a Child Development Associate (CDA). Teachers must complete 15 hours of annual training.

Inspection History
8 Inspection Visits Since 2012 · 30 Findings
Most recent: Mar 8, 2022⤓ Download Latest Report (PDF)
6 Critical22 Important2 Administrative
Across 8 inspections since 2012, the issues cited most often were Staff Qualifications & Background Checks (10), Staff-to-Child Ratios & Group Size (6), and Building & Premises Safety (6). Of 30 total findings, 6 were critical.
